Cute Kitty Cookies
- 1/2 cup butter, softened
- 1/4 cup shortening
- 1 cup sugar
- 2 e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 2-1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 3/4 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up quick-cooking oats
- 2 ounces unsweetened chocolate, melted and cooled
- Semisweet chocolate chips
- Red-hot candies
- Shoestring black licorice, cut into 1-1/2-inch pieces
- In a large bowl, cream butter, shortening and sugar until light and fluffy. Add eggs, one at a time, beating well after each addition. Beat in vanilla. Combine the flour, baking powder and salt; gradually add to the creamed mixture and mix well. Stir in oats. Divide dough in half. Add melted chocolate to one portion.
- Shape the plain dough into an 8-in. roll. Roll chocolate dough between waxed paper into an 8-in. square. Place plain dough at one end of square; roll up. Wrap in plastic; refrigerate for at least 3 hours or over night.
